I'm in the process of putting together specs for two servers.
1. A GbE bridge with as much as 5 1Gb Ethernet (copper) links
LeWiz cards do look nice, but I'm afraid they're not available
here (Poland). I was thinking about Foxconn NFPIK8AA-8EKRS board
for this one and maybe Intel PRO/1000 PT Dual/Quad Ethernet cards.
2. A server with lots of CPUs (4x dual-core Opteron), RAM (8GB+)
and storage (2TB+) for running scientific apps like Psyblast.
I was thinking about Tyan S4985 as a base for this one, along with
3ware Escalade 9xxx SATA RAID with 8 WD RE400 disks for storage
(plus 2x WD Raptor 150 for OS in software RAID0).
Any comments/recommendations?
